Ubuntu桌面版可以到这里下载:http://www.ubuntu.com/download/zh-CN
Lantern是谷歌的开源程序,官方主页是:https://getlantern.org/#zh_CN,开源主页是:https://github.com/getlantern/lantern/wiki
1. 下载JDK1.7
到 这里 下载JDK1.7 Linux rpm版本
2. 安装alien,使用alien把rpm包转换为deb包
sudo apt-get install alien
3. 转换并安装JDK1.7
sudo alien jdk-7u45-linux-x64.rpm
sudo dpkg -i jdk-7u45-linux-x64.deb
4. 配置JDK
sodu gedit /etc/profile
添加下面几行:
export JAVA_HOME=/usr/java/jdk1.7.0_45
export JRE_HOME=$JAVA_HOME/jre
export CLASSPATH=.:$JAVA_HOME/lib:$JRE_HOME/lib
export P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
5. 验证java
source /etc/profile
java -version
如果提示下面的错误:
Error occurred during initialization of VM
java/lang/NoClassDefFoundError: java/lang/Object
那是安装JDK时有些jar是以pack方式存在的原因
6. 解压pack文件,需要使用root权限
sudo passwd — 设置root的密码
su root — 切换到root用户
source /etc/profile — 设置环境变量
分别进入$JAVA_HOME/lib和$JRE_HOME/lib,用unpack200命令把所有*.pack的都解压出来,比如:
unpack200 tools.pack tools.jar
exit — 退出root用户回到原来的环境
7. 下载Lantern并安装
打开Lantern邀请邮件,点Ubuntu 12.04+链接下载.sh文件到Ubuntu本地,打开终端界面,进入*.sh文件下载的位置:
chmod +x lantern-net-installer_unix.sh
sudo lantern-net-installer_unix.sh
8. 安装完后运行Lantern进行配置,可以搜索Lantern找到已安装的程序。